We can multiply polynomials by using a GRID METHOD
Write one of the polynomials across the top and the other down the left side.
$$ \begin{darray}{|c|c|c|c|}\hline & \color{blue}{50x^3} & \color{blue}{40x^2} & \color{blue}{8x} \\ \hline \color{blue}{9x^2} & & & \\ \hline \color{blue}{-24x} & & & \\ \hline \color{blue}{16} & & & \\ \hline \end{darray} $$Fill in each empty box by multiplying the intersecting terms.
$$ \begin{darray}{|c|c|c|c|}\hline & \color{blue}{50x^3} & \color{blue}{40x^2} & \color{blue}{8x} \\ \hline \color{blue}{9x^2} & \color{orangered}{450x^5} & \color{orangered}{360x^4} & \color{orangered}{72x^3} \\ \hline \color{blue}{-24x} & \color{orangered}{-1200x^4} & \color{orangered}{-960x^3} & \color{orangered}{-192x^2} \\ \hline \color{blue}{16} & \color{orangered}{800x^3} & \color{orangered}{640x^2} & \color{orangered}{128x} \\ \hline \end{darray} $$Combine like terms:
$$ 450x^5 + 360x^4-1200x^4 + 72x^3-960x^3 + 800x^3-192x^2 + 640x^2 + 128x = \\ 450x^5-840x^4-88x^3+448x^2+128x $$
